ACR 112
HVAC Fundamentals
Wichita State University-Campus of Applied Sciences and Technology ·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
This course is designed to introduce students to the HVAC industry. Topics include: basic HVAC concepts and theories of refrigeration, the laws of thermodynamics, pressure and temperature relationships, heat transfer, refrigerant identification, the refrigeration cycle. Technical skills will be introduced in soldering, brazing and refrigerants. Additionally, students will become familiar with trade related organizations, safety and job requirements.
